AAP should not rush to celebrate Kejriwal's bail, says BJP's Shazia Ilmi

The apex court granted bail to the Delhi CM earlier in the day, saying prolonged incarceration amounts to unjust deprivation of liberty.

Srinagar (Jammu and Kashmir) [India], September 13 (ANI): Bharatiya Janata Party (BJP) leader Shazia Ilmi said that the Aam Admi Party (AAP) should not rush to celebrate, hours after the Supreme Court on Friday granted bail to Delhi Chief Minister Arvind Kejriwal in an excise policy case.
Shazia Ilmi further said that the AAP supreme has not been acquitted of charges of corruption and the trial will start soon.
"AAP should not rush to celebrate it. He (Arvind Kejriwal) has not gotten bail on the basis of his case but as a civil right. The trial will start soon. He has not been acquitted of the charges of corruption...," Shazia Ilmi told ANI in Srinagar.

The apex court granted bail to the Delhi CM earlier in the day, saying prolonged incarceration amounts to unjust deprivation of liberty. The court also put certain conditions on Kejriwal's release, including that he shall not make any public comments about the case and shall be present for all hearings before the trial court unless exempted.
Meanwhile, AAP called it a huge day for the party as well as the whole nation and dubbed the SC's decision to grant bail to Kejriwal the "victory of truth."
Addressing a press conference in the national capital, AAP National General Secretary (Organisations) Sandeep Pathak said, "This is a huge day, not just for the party, but for the whole nation and every person who has faith in the republic and judicial process. This is the victory of the truth and I hope this remains the same in the future also. We welcome the court's decision."
However, Bharatiya Janata Party (BJP) mocked the Delhi CM, saying that the 'jail wala' CM has become a 'bail wala' CM now.
"The Supreme Court has shown a mirror to 'kattar beimaan' AAP convenor Arvind Kejriwal once again. He has got conditional bail. The 'jail wala' CM is now a 'bail wala' CM," BJP National Spokesperson Gaurav Bhatia said while addressing a press conference earlier in the day.
Kejriwal was arrested by the Directorate of Enforcement on March 21, 2024, in connection with a money laundering case relating to alleged irregularities in the now-cancelled Delhi excise policy 2021-22. On June 26, 2024, AAP Chief Arvind Kejriwal was arrested by CBI while he was in ED custody in the excise case. (ANI)
